本文目录导读:
随着互联网的快速发展,网站已经成为人们日常生活中不可或缺的一部分,一个网站的成功与否,不仅仅取决于其内容的质量,还与其背后的服务器架构有着密切的关系,服务器作为网站的核心组成部分,承担着数据存储、处理和传输的重要任务,网站究竟有多少种服务器类型呢?本文将为您揭开网站背后的技术支持力量。
根据功能分类
1、应用服务器
图片来源于网络,如有侵权联系删除
应用服务器是网站的核心,负责处理客户端请求,执行应用程序逻辑,并返回响应结果,常见的应用服务器有Tomcat、WebLogic、Jboss等,应用服务器根据不同的应用需求,可以选择不同的开发语言和框架,如Java、PHP、Python等。
2、数据库服务器
数据库服务器负责存储、管理和检索网站所需的数据,常见的数据库服务器有MySQL、Oracle、SQL Server等,数据库服务器根据数据量、并发访问量和安全性要求,可以选择不同的存储引擎和优化策略。
3、文件服务器
文件服务器用于存储和管理网站所需的文件资源,如图片、视频、文档等,常见的文件服务器有Nginx、Apache、IIS等,文件服务器通过提供HTTP、FTP等协议,使客户端能够方便地访问和下载文件。
4、邮件服务器
图片来源于网络,如有侵权联系删除
邮件服务器负责处理网站的邮件发送和接收功能,常见的邮件服务器有Postfix、Exchange、Sendmail等,邮件服务器根据邮件量、安全性和稳定性要求,可以选择不同的邮件传输代理和存储策略。
根据架构分类
1、单机服务器
单机服务器指的是一个物理服务器上只运行一个应用或服务,这种架构简单易用,但资源利用率较低,扩展性较差。
2、虚拟服务器
虚拟服务器通过虚拟化技术,在一台物理服务器上划分出多个虚拟机,每个虚拟机运行不同的应用或服务,这种架构具有较好的资源利用率、扩展性和安全性。
3、云服务器
图片来源于网络,如有侵权联系删除
云服务器是一种基于云计算技术的虚拟服务器,用户可以根据需求租用不同配置的云服务器,这种架构具有高度的可扩展性、弹性和灵活性,适用于大规模网站和高并发场景。
4、高可用性集群
高可用性集群通过多台服务器组成一个集群,实现负载均衡和故障转移,当一台服务器出现故障时,其他服务器可以接管其工作,确保网站的持续运行。
网站服务器类型繁多,根据不同的功能、架构和需求,可以选择不同的服务器类型,了解网站背后的服务器类型,有助于我们更好地优化网站性能,提高用户体验,在构建网站时,应根据实际需求选择合适的服务器类型,以实现网站的高效、稳定和可靠运行。
标签: #网站有多少种服务器
评论列表